Estimates of genetic diversity in major geographic regions are frequently made by pooling all individuals into regional aggregates. This method can potentially bias results if there are differences in population substructure within regions, since increased variation among local populations could inflate regional diversity. A preferred method of estimating regional diversity is to compute the mean diversity within local populations. Both methods are applied to a global sample of craniometric data consisting of 57 measurements taken on 1734 crania from 18 local populations in six geographic regions: sub-Saharan Africa, Europe, East Asia, Australasia, Polynesia, and the Americas. Each region is represented by three local populations. "Both methods for estimating regional diversity show sub-Saharan Africa to have the highest levels of phenotypic variation, consistent with many genetic studies." Polynesia and the Americas both show high levels of regional diversity when regional aggregates are used, but the lowest mean local population diversity. Regional estimates of F(ST) made using quantitative genetic methods show that both Polynesia and the Americas also have the highest levels of differentiation among local populations, which inflates regional diversity. Regional differences in F(ST) are directly related to the geographic dispersion of samples within each region; higher F(ST) values occur when the local populations are geographically dispersed. These results show that geographic sampling can affect results, and suggest caution in making inferences regarding regional diversity when population substructure is ignored.

dMummification actices and dyeing of hair
Hair studies of mummies note that color is often influenced by environmental factors at burial sites. Brothwell and Spearman (ref in Fletcher's works-1963) point out that reddish-brown ancient color hair is usually the result of partial oxidation of the melanin pigment. Other causes of hair color "blonding" involve bleaching, caused by the alkaline in the mummification process. Color also varies due to the Egyptian practice of dyeing hair with henna. Other samples show individuals lightening the hair using vegetable colorants. Thus variations in hair color among mummies do not necessarily suggest the presence of blond or red-haired Europeans or Near Easterners flitting about Egypt before being mummified, but the influence of environmental factors.

Hair for wigs often obtained through trade not mass waves of "Caucasoid" migrants.
The use of wigs made of varying hair also complicates attempts at 'racial' analysis. Fletcher (2002) shows that many Egyptian wigs have been found with what is defined as straighter 'cynotrichous' hair. This however is hardly a marker of massive European or Near Eastern presence or admixture. Fletcher notes that the Egyptians often eschewed their own personal hair, shaving carefully and using wigs widely. The hair for these wigs was often obtained through trade. Indeed, "hair itself being a valuable commodity ranked alongside gold and incense in account lists from the town of Kahun." Egyptian trading links with other regions is well known, and a prized commodity like straighter 'cynotrichous' hair could have been easily obtained via the Sahara, Levant, the Maghreb, Mediterranean contacts, or even the hair of Asiatic war captives or casulaties from Egypt's numerous conflicts.

Red hair can be readily produced by dark-skinned populations- just check out Australia and pheomelanin
The finding of Rameses "red" hair also deserves further scrutiny. The analysis found evidence of dyeing to make the hair yellowish-red, but some elements were untouched by the dye. These elements of yellowish-red hair in Balout's study, were established on the basis of the presence of pheomelanin, a red-brown polymeric pigment in the skin and hair of humans. However, pheomelanin can also be found in persons with dark brown or even black hair as well, which gives it a reddish hue. Most natural melanins contain sulfur, which is typically associated with pheomelanin. In scientific tests of melanin, black hair contained as much as 5% sulfur, 3% lower than the 8.8% found in Irish red hair, but exceeding the 2.3% found in Scandinavian blond hair. (Jolles, et al. 1996) Thus the yellowish-red hair discovered on Rameses is well within the range of human variation for dark haired people, whatever the exact gene combination that led to the condition.
As noted above, such variation began with ancient African populations. Most red hair is found in northern and western Europe, especially in the British Isles, and even then it appears in minor frequencies in Europe- some 4% of the population. It is unlikely such populations had any major contact or influence in the ancient Nile Valley. The analysis on Rameses also did not show classic "European" red hair but hair of a light red to yellowish tinge. Black haired or dark-skinned populations are quite capable of producing such yellowish-red color variants on their own, as can be seen in today's east and northeast Africa (see child's photo above). Nor is such color variation unusual to Africa. Native dark-skinned populations in Australia, routinely produce people witn blond or reddish hair. .
The analysis also found Rameses' hair to be cymotrich or wavy, again a characteristic quite within the range of overall African or Nile valley physical and genetic diversity. A "pure" Nordic type of straight hair was thus not established for Rameses. Hence the notion of white Europeans or red-headed Caucasoids from other areas flowing into ancient Egypt to add hair variation is dubious. Revisiting the harem conspiracy and death of Ramesses III: anthropological, forensic, radiological, and genetic study . Dec 2013.
Genetic kinship analyses revealed identical haplotypes in both mummies (table 1⇓); using the Whit Athey’s haplogroup predictor, we determined the Y chromosomal haplogroup E1b1a. The testing of polymorphic autosomal microsatellite loci provided similar results in at least one allele of each marker (table 2⇓). Although the mummy of Ramesses III’s wife Tiy was not available for testing, the identical Y chromosomal DNA and autosomal half allele sharing of the two male mummies strongly suggest a father-son relationship
